Introduction
When a window in your Savannah home needs attention, understanding the potential costs involved is the first step toward a smart repair. For most homeowners in Savannah, GA, the typical cost for window repair falls between $192 and $288 per job. This range usually covers common issues, ensuring your windows are functioning correctly and maintaining your home's integrity.
However, the overall price spectrum for window repair in Savannah is broader, ranging from $44 to $544 per job. This encompasses everything from very minor fixes to more extensive repairs that might involve significant labor and materials. Knowing this range helps you prepare financially, whether you're dealing with a small adjustment or a more complex problem.
Cost Comparison
| Tier | Price Range | What's Included |
|---|---|---|
| Basic | $44–$180 per job | Simple repairs such as minor adjustments or small glass replacements. |
| Mid-range | $180–$350 per job | Repairs for more common issues like seal failures, hardware replacement, or moderately sized glass repair. |
| Premium | $350–$544 per job | Extensive repairs including large glass panel replacement, frame repairs, or multiple components. |

Key Cost Factors
- Type of Damage: The nature and extent of the damage significantly impact the cost. A small crack in a single pane is far less expensive to repair than a shattered double-pane unit.
- Window Type and Material: Different window types (e.g., single-hung, double-hung, casement) and frame materials (e.g., vinyl, wood, aluminum) have varying repair complexities and material costs.
- Accessibility: If the window is difficult to access, such as a second-story window requiring special equipment, labor costs may increase.
- Parts and Materials: The cost of replacement parts, such as new glass, latches, balances, or seals, directly affects the overall price.
- Emergency Repairs: Urgent repairs, especially outside of regular business hours, might incur additional service fees.

Tips for Hiring
- Get Multiple Quotes: Always obtain quotes from at least two or three different window repair companies in Savannah. This allows you to compare pricing and services, helping you find the best value for your specific repair needs. Companies like Glass Doctor of Savannah offer upfront pricing, which can help avoid surprises.
- Verify Credentials: Ensure the repair company is licensed and insured. This protects you in case of accidents or unsatisfactory work. Checking reviews on platforms like Yelp can also provide insight into a company's reputation.
- Understand the Scope of Work: Before any work begins, make sure you have a clear understanding of what the repair entails, including parts, labor, and the estimated timeframe. Ask for a detailed breakdown of costs.
- Consider Replacement vs. Repair: For older or severely damaged windows, it might be more cost-effective in the long run to replace them. Window replacement in Savannah typically costs between $250 and $1,386 per job, or $120 to $310 per window for installation if you already own the windows. While repair is often cheaper, replacement can offer benefits like improved energy efficiency, especially for single-pane windows.
